    "Too Funky" is a song written and performed by George Michael and released by Epic Records in 1992.

    History

    "Too Funky" was Michael's final single for his recording contract with Sony Music before he started legal action to extricate himself from his contract. "Too Funky" had been initially earmarked for a follow-up to the album "Listen Without Prejudice Vol. 1" but George shelved the idea, instead donating it, along with three other songs, to the project "Red Hot + Dance", which raised money for AIDS awareness. Michael subsequently donated the royalties to the same cause. The song didn't appear on any of Michael's studio album, although later it was included on his solo collection "".

    ong Meaning

    The song was lyrically a basic, animalistic plea from Michael for sexual activity with an individual and musically it was the most upbeat record he had released since "Faith" almost five years previously.

    It featured a clip from "The Graduate". Anne Bancroft's line of "Would you like me to seduce you? Is that what you're trying to tell me?" was repeated during the final crescendo. The song then ended with a sample from the BBC sitcom "Hancock's Half Hour", with the line "Will you stop playing with that radio of yours? I'm trying to get to sleep!".

    Music Video

    The video featured Michael (sporadically) as a director filming a number of supermodels, similarly to the video for his 1990 single "Freedom! '90". The supermodels featured in this video include Julie Newmar, Linda Evangelista, Tyra Banks, Beverly Peele, Nadja Auermann, Emma Sjöberg, Rossy de Palma, and Estelle Hallyday.

    Chart performance

    "Too Funky" reached #4 in the UK singles chart in 1992 and became that year's most played record in Europe.

    In the U.S. the single debuted at #84 on Billboard Hot 100, reaching #8, its peak position, by its fourth week, and had sold over 500,000, being certified Gold by the RIAA .

    It is the biggest gainer song ever in the top fifty on the ARIA Charts jumped form #50 to #8 {42 places) and reached pick position #3 in Australia.
